A rare opportunity to purchase a detached bungalow with huge potential for converting the garage for annexe living. This home has been impeccably cared for with attention to detail both visibly and behind the scenes. The accommodation offers three bedrooms, shower room, lounge and a large open plan extended kitchen/family room. The Garage with the additional rooms at the rear, provide potential to utilise as separate accommodation or simple extra storage/workshop space. The rear garden is private with access to the front on both sides. The property is presented in exceptional condition and will include an integrated cctv security system. Positioned in a popular cul de sac close to Denmead village centre, with off street parking provided for several vehicles and the potential for annexe accommodation, this home could be ideal for extended families.
